When a body is in translatory equilibrium:
  • A
    The body is definitely at rest
  • B
    The body is definitely in the state of uniform motion
  • C
    The body will be either at rest or in the state of uniform motion
  • D
    None of these

Answer

  1. The body will be either at rest or in the state of uniform motion

Explanation:

When a body or a system is in equilibrium, there is no net tendency to change.

Similarly when no force is acting to make a body move in a line, the body is in translational equilibrium; when no force is acting to make the body turn, the body is in rotational equilibrium.
